The Rajiv Gandhi National Aviation University (RGNAU) has been established by an Act of Parliament called the Rajiv Gandhi National Aviation University Act, 2013 at Fursatganj Raebareli, Dist. Amethi, Uttar Pradesh. The university has been envisaged as the premier institution of higher learning within the aviation milieu aimed at providing cutting edge and critical research to enhance the aviation industry in India.
The Act of Parliament empowers the university to award Diploma, Degree, and Post Graduate Degrees in the field of civil aviation. At the same time collaborations with the leading international universities/ institutions in the aviation domain, are being forged towards proffering global knowledge that is customized to local requirements.
The objective of RGNAU is to facilitate and promote aviation studies, teaching, training, research and by extension work in conjunction with the industry to achieve excellence in operations and management of all the sub-sectors within the aviation industry. The university intends to offer a number of courses as required to bridge the skill gap within the Indian Aviation industry at present as well as taking into consideration future requirements.
The university is conducting a number of EDPs/ MDPs to provide updated knowledge for mid-level and senior aviation professionals already engaged in their professions.
